4. Recommended Fellowships and Student Opportunities
As an ND 1 student, focus on foundational experiences and networking.
• Student Nurse Internships/Externships: Many hospitals offer summer or year-long programs specifically for nursing students. Look for those with rotations in surgical units or operating rooms. • Volunteer Opportunities: Volunteer in a hospital, especially in surgical waiting areas, recovery rooms, or even sterile processing departments, to gain exposure to the theatre environment. • Nursing Student Associations: Join your college's nursing student association or national/regional nursing organizations. They often provide networking events, workshops, and information on opportunities. • Shadowing Programs: Inquire with local hospitals about shadowing experienced theatre nurses. This provides invaluable insight into the daily routines and responsibilities. • Research Opportunities: Look for opportunities to assist faculty with nursing research, particularly if there's a project related to surgical outcomes, patient safety, or perioperative care. • Scholarships: Apply for scholarships specifically for nursing students, which can free up time to pursue more experiential learning.
Where to Look:
- Your college's career services department.
- Hospital websites (look under "Careers" or "Student Programs").
- Professional nursing organization websites (e.g., National Association of PeriOperative Nurses - AORN, if applicable in your region, or general nursing associations).
- Online job boards (filter for "student nurse," "intern," "volunteer").
